The real reason for the HOODLUM crack's enduring legacy is its absolute necessity for the modding community. Unlike GTA III or Vice City , the vast majority of mods for San Andreas do not support the official v1.0 retail executable. Instead, they have been specifically designed to target and work with the US HOODLUM No-CD executable.
